Caves São João Reserva Particular 1959 Red
213,57 €
Founded in 1920 by the brothers José, Manuel and Albano Costa, Caves São João is a family business that was originally dedicated to the marketing of fine Douro wines and liqueurs. Today, the oldest family-run wine company still operating in the municipality of Anadia, in the 1930s, it passed the ban on the production of Porto wines outside Vila Nova de Gaia, to sell Bairrada table wines. At the end of the 50’s, one of the most famous wine brands in the Bairrada region – the “Frei João” – was born and, a little later, the “Porta dos Cavaleiros” brand from the Dão region. Manual harvest for small perforated boxes of 20 kg, soft pressing of the whole bunches without destemming, in order to preserve the integrity of the grapes as much as possible, natural fermentation with indigenous yeasts at a controlled temperature between 16-18ºC in order to obtain the maximum expression of the combination of caste, soil and climate. After alcoholic fermentation, the wine was in contact with the fine lees, having been raised and stirred for about a month in stainless steel vats in order to gain creaminess and volume in the mouth. After bottling, the wine aged in bottle for 3 months before being placed on the market. It presents an intense aroma, of mineral character in balance with floral notes of roses and violets in harmony with aromas of tangerine and grapefruit peel. Acidity and freshness with fruit dominate the palate, very long and creamy with very fresh acidity. Contains sulfites.

Arrivals to the Quinta da Leda ans Quinta do Seixo winery, after soft crushing and total destemming, the grapes were fermented in temperature controlled stainless steel tanks. During this fermentation, it was reassembled by pump and step by robot, performing a long maceration to achieve a balanced aromatic and polyphenolic extraction. It is intended with this technology that the constituents of the quality present in the ripe grapes thus pass smoothly to the wine. At the end, and at the moment "required" by each variiey/batch, the wine was put in the vat and its masses pressed, the wine being the result of the pressing kept aside from the tear. It has a deep ruby coloc with an intense and complex aroma. Highlights are aromas of ripe red fruits and floral aromas, violet and lavender. Reveals notes of spices like pepper and cinnamon, as well as balsamic aromas the resin. It also has a very good quality integrated wood.
